Making a Strategic Choice for Your Project

Choosing a display font like Melea is a strategic decision, not just an aesthetic one. The right typeface influences how your audience perceives your brand before they read a single word. A strong, artistic display font can elevate brand identity, making it more recognizable and memorable. It sets a tone—whether that’s sophisticated, bold, or creatively daring.

However, its strength is also its limitation. Because Melea is an all-caps display font, it’s not suited for body text or lengthy paragraphs. That’s not a flaw; it’s a design choice. For maximum impact and readability, you’ll want to pair it with a more neutral companion. A classic serif font or a clean sans serif font often makes an excellent partner, providing the necessary contrast for longer copy while letting Melea own the headlines.

Before you commit, ask yourself: Does this font’s personality align with my project’s voice? Test it with your key words and phrases. Does it maintain clarity at the sizes you’ll use? Integrating Melea into Your Design Workflow

Once you’ve chosen Melea, use it with intention. In modern typography, contrast is key. Let Melea handle the visual hierarchy—the biggest, most attention-grabbing element on the page—while your secondary font carries the supporting information. This approach creates a clear visual flow and enhances overall readability.

For brand identity work, consistency is everything. Using Melea across a brand’s key touchpoints—from the website header to social media profile graphics and printed materials—builds a cohesive and professional look. It becomes a recognizable element of the brand’s visual language.

Practical tip: When working with an all-caps display font, pay close attention to letter-spacing (tracking). Sometimes, slightly increasing the spacing between letters can improve legibility and give the text a more airy, elegant feel. Always test your layouts in context—a headline that looks perfect on your screen might need slight adjustments in a printed brochure or a mobile view.
